According to NASA’s MODIS, the Juneau Icefield spans about 3,900 square kilometers (roughly 1,500 square miles), making it one of the largest icefields in North America. Taku Lodge: A Feast in the Heart of the Wilderness

After exploring the glaciers, there’s nothing better than enjoying a meal at Taku Lodge. Located in the wilderness, far from the nearest town, this spot offers a cozy atmosphere where you can unwind and feast on delicious food.

The lodge is nestled at the base of the Taku Glacier, giving you an unparalleled view while you dine. Whether it’s fresh salmon, grilled meats, or wild berries, the meals here are prepared with local ingredients and served in a welcoming, rustic setting. Taku Lodge offers an unforgettable dining experience that pairs perfectly with your glacier adventure.

The Best Time for Juneau Glacier Tours

Timing is key when it comes to Alaskan glacier tours. While the glaciers are stunning year-round, summer offers the best chance to experience them in full splendor. The weather is milder, the skies are clearer, and the glaciers are more accessible for tours.

During the summer months, Juneau experiences longer daylight hours, allowing you to enjoy the scenery well into the evening. This is especially important for Juneau Flightseeing, where the soft glow of sunset against the glaciers creates a spectacular scene. The best time for a glacier tour is during summer when the days are long and the views are unbeatable.
